The ONLY Podcast dedicated to re-watching, analyzing and celebrating Cartoon Network’s beloved underdog and longest running series: Ed Edd n Eddy! Join co-hosts Kevin Lordi and Sally Peck as they rewatch the series in order take you on a nostalgia trip through the cul-de-sac!

Sally and Kevin are heading into Short King Spring with a Very Special Episode of Ed, Edd n Eddy where Eddy feels ashamed of his height and learns nothing in the end. YAHOO! more
Sally and Kevin are back once again to watch and review Sir Ed-a-Lot, the one where the Eds babysit Sarah and Jimmy! The particular episode was more visual than analytical, so around 49 minutes, episode discussion concludes and we move onto a reading... more
This week, Sally and Kevin watch 'Over Your Ed', the 4th installment of the 1st season. Edd n Eddy attempt to improve Ed's hygiene, grace and wit in order to pass him off to the other kids as "cool." Grab yourself a cool refreshing glass of EN-O-GEE ... more
Sally and Kevin tackle episode 1B, 'Nagged to Ed', and Kevin introduces the ED-itorials segment. The Eds are abducted by the Kankers for the first time ever and we learn the most we'll ever know about those girls' home lives. Can the Eds make a break... more
Sally and Kevin are BACK and reviewing Ed, Edd n Eddy in order this time! Starting of course with the series' pilot, The Ed-Touchables, we begin the podcast once more in a simpler fashion. Help Kevin, Sally and the Eds solve the mystery of the serial... more
For our podcast debut, we hand-picked 2 summer themed episodes to re-watch and review: "Pop Goes the Ed" and "Hot Buttered Ed"! Grab your sunscreen and your tiniest, most revealing swimsuit and join Kevin, Sally and of course those lovable Ed-boys as... more
